How is elastic different from other coins in the similar area like Golem, Sonm and IExec? Are they all trying to achieve the same results?
@others, feel free to correct me, but here is my tl;dr:
Elastic aims at using the hashing power of the network/of miners directly ot solve bruteforcable tasks
(i.e. trustless, but limits use cases)
Golem is basically supposed to be a payment layer on top of a decentralized computing architecture
(needs a reputation system, is not completely trustless)
